Can two adjacent angles be supplementary?

Open in App
Solution

Yes.
Two adjacent angles can be supplementary if their sum is 180 degrees. This is only possible if both angles are right angles or if one is acute and the other is an obtuse angle and their sum is 180 degrees.
E.g.
110o+70o=180o90o+90o=180o
